entw

Entwicklung

Angular 2, TypeScript, Docker DevOps, XML, Java, Java EE, Web- und GUI-Entwicklung, Tools

Java

Java gilt als eine der bedeutendsten Programmiersprachen für die Individualentwicklung. Insbesondere im Server-Bereich ist Java aufgrund seiner Plattformunabhängigkeit und der vielfältigen meist frei verfügbaren Frameworks führend. In diesem Seminar erlernen Sie die Programmiersprache Java und werden durch umfangreiche Übungen mit der Realisierung objektorientierter Konzepte, wie Vererbung und Datenkapselung, vertraut gemacht. Darüber hinaus erhalten Sie einen Überblick über die wichtigsten Pakete (Klassenbibliotheken) und deren Verwendung in Java.

Mehr Details...

Der Erfolg der Programmiersprache Java basiert nicht zuletzt auf den Spracherweiterungen Generics und Annotations sowie einer Vielzahl von Bibliotheken, die in Standardsituationen zum Einsatz kommen. In diesem Aufbauseminar lernen Sie weiterführende Spracheigenschaften und die wichtigsten Bibliotheken der Java Standard Edition kennen. Praxisorientierte Beispiele und Übungen zeigen den Nutzen dieser mächtigen Programmierplattform.

Mehr Details...

Die Analyse und Optimierung der Performance unternehmenskritischer Java-Applikationen im Enterprise-Umfeld stellt eine wichtige Aufgabe und zugleich eine hohe Herausforderung dar. In diesem Seminar erläutern wir die unterschiedlichen Bereiche der Performance-Analyse anhand eines Schichtenmodells vom Betriebssystem über die Java Virtual Machine bis hin zum Quellcode.

Mehr Details...

Während sich bei Java 6 und 7 wenig geändert hat, hat Java 8 insbesondere mit der Einführung des Projekts Lambda (auch bekannt als Closures) deutliche Erweiterungen erfahren. Lambda-Ausdrücke werden u. a. die ungeliebten anonymen Klassen ersetzen und führen zu einfacherem Code. Ziele beim Entwurf der Lambda-Ausdrücke waren problemlose Anwendbarkeit, geradlinige Arbeitsweise und gute Verträglichkeit mit bestehendem Java-Code. Diese Spracherweiterung hat Auswirkungen darauf, wie zukünftig Schnittstellen flexibler, passgenauer und insbesondere auch performanter gebaut werden können. Lambdas haben das Potenzial die Art, wie wir in Java programmieren, substantiell zu verändern. In diesem Seminar machen wir Sie mit dem neuen Sprachmittel und den wichtigsten Änderungen und Neuerungen in der Standard API vertraut. Hier erwarten Sie einige sehr interessante funktionale und technische Neuerungen, z. B. im Collections Framework, der Stream-Verarbeitung oder mit der neuen Datum-/Zeit-Bibliothek. Annotationen können ab Java 8 an zusätzlichen Stellen im Source-Code platziert werden. Dadurch ist eine bessere Typprüfung zur Compile-Zeit möglich, was zu verbesserter Code-Qualität führt und die Fehleranfälligkeit zur Laufzeit verringert.

Mehr Details...

Beratung / Kontakt

Seminarteam
Sie haben Fragen zu Seminaren
oder zu einer Bestellung?
phone 0611 77840-00
 envelope2 seminare@ordix.de

Das sagen unsere Teilnehmer

Umfeld in den Räumen ist sehr angenehm.

Seminar Java Programmierung Grundlagen, 15.04.2013